随着Vue.js在前端开发领域的广泛应用,掌握一些高效的开发工具对于提升开发效率至关重要。以下是五款能够显著提高Vue开发效率的工具,帮助开发者更加高效地完成项目。1. Vue CLIVue CLI(...
随着Vue.js在前端开发领域的广泛应用,掌握一些高效的开发工具对于提升开发效率至关重要。以下是五款能够显著提高Vue开发效率的工具,帮助开发者更加高效地完成项目。
Vue CLI(Vue命令行工具)是Vue.js的官方命令行工具,用于快速搭建Vue.js项目。它提供了项目脚手架和一系列构建工具,使得开发者能够迅速启动项目,并可选择预配置的插件和工具。
功能与优势:
使用场景:
Vue Router是Vue.js官方的路由管理器,用于处理单页面应用(SPA)的路由。它支持动态路由匹配、路由守卫和过渡效果,适用于需要复杂路由配置和导航守卫的项目。
功能与优势:
使用场景:
Vuex是Vue.js的状态管理模式和库,用于在多种组件之间共享状态。它采用集中式存储管理应用的所有组件的状态,并以相应的规则保证状态以一种可预测的方式发生变化。
功能与优势:
使用场景:
Axios是一个基于Promise的HTTP客户端,用于浏览器和node.js中发送HTTP请求。它支持Promise API、取消请求、转换请求和响应数据、自动转换JSON等特性。
功能与优势:
使用场景:
Vue DevTools是Vue.js官方推出的一款浏览器开发者工具,专为调试Vue应用程序而设计。它允许开发者深入窥探Vue实例、组件、虚拟DOM、属性绑定等核心特性,极大地简化了调试过程。
功能与优势:
使用场景:
掌握这五款工具,将有助于Vue开发者提高开发效率,更快地完成项目。